写作思路与核心立意
“成长”是一个宽泛的主题,你需要找到一个具体的切入点,让文章有血有肉,而不是空洞的口号。

核心立意可以围绕以下几点展开:
- 从依赖到独立: 从事事需要父母帮助,到学会自己解决问题、自己做决定。
- 从幼稚到成熟: 从只看到事物的表面,到学会理解他人的感受,思考问题的深层含义。
- 从失败中学习: 成长不是一帆风顺的,正是那些挫折、错误和泪水,让我们变得更强大、更智慧。
- 发现责任: 意识到自己对自己、对家庭、甚至对社会所肩负的责任。
- 珍惜与感恩: 在成长过程中,逐渐理解父母的爱与付出,学会感恩。
关键技巧:
- 以小见大: 不要泛泛而谈“我长大了”,而是通过一个具体的事件来展现你的成长,第一次独自旅行、一次成功的演讲、一次与父母的深度和解、一次克服困难的经历等。
- 情感真挚: 写自己真实的故事和感受,才能打动读者,即使是虚构的故事,情感也必须是真实的。
- 细节描写: 多运用感官描写(视觉、听觉、触觉等),让读者仿佛身临其境,描写你第一次独立完成一件事时的心跳、手心的汗、看到成功结果时的笑容。
作文结构分析 (总-分-总结构)
这是一个非常清晰且有效的结构。
第一部分:开头 (引出主题)

- 方法1:开门见山。 直接点明主题,用一句富有哲理或情感的话引出下文。
例:"Growing up is not a matter of age, but a journey of discovering who we are and what we are capable of."
- 方法2:场景回忆。 描绘一个过去的场景,与现在的自己形成对比,引出“成长”这个话题。
例:"I still remember the little boy who was terrified of the dark, holding his mother's hand tightly. Today, I find myself walking alone in the quiet night, not with fear, but with a sense of peace."
- 方法3:设问。 通过提问引发读者思考,然后给出自己的答案。
例:"What does it mean to grow up? Is it simply about getting taller and older? For me, growing up began the moment I learned to say 'sorry' and truly meant it."
第二部分:主体 (具体阐述) 这是文章的核心,需要用1-3个具体事例来支撑你的观点。

-
第一次独立的经历
- 事件: 描述一次你独立完成某件事的经历,第一次自己做饭、第一次参加比赛、第一次独自在家。
- 描写:
- Before: 描述你之前的状态(依赖、胆怯、不自信)。
- During: 描述过程中的困难、你的内心挣扎和如何克服的。
- After: 描述成功后的感受(自豪、自信、成就感)。
- 感悟: 这件事让你明白了什么?(独立的重要性、自己的潜力)
-
从挫折中学会坚强
- 事件: 描述一次失败或让你感到痛苦的经历,考试失利、比赛失败、与朋友闹矛盾。
- 描写:
- The Pain: 描述当时的失落、沮丧、甚至绝望的心情。
- The Turning Point: 是什么人或什么事让你重新振作起来?(父母的话、朋友的鼓励、自己的反思)
- The Growth: 描述你如何从失败中吸取教训,变得更坚韧、更成熟。
- 感悟: 失败和痛苦是成长的催化剂。
-
理解爱与责任
- 事件: 描述一个让你体会到家庭责任或父母之爱的瞬间,看到父母疲惫的背影、在他们生病时照顾他们、理解他们工作的辛苦。
- 描写:
- The Discovery: 描述你观察到的细节,以及这些细节如何触动你。
- The Change: 你的心态发生了什么变化?(从索取到付出,从理所当然到心怀感恩)
- 感悟: 成长意味着学会爱,学会承担。
第三部分:(总结升华)
- 总结全文: 简要回顾你的成长故事,重申你的核心观点。
- 升华主题: 将个人成长与更广阔的世界联系起来,展望未来。
例:"Growing up is an ongoing process. The journey is filled with ups and downs, but it is these experiences that shape us into the person we are meant to be. I am no longer that little boy, but I carry his memories with me as I step bravely into the future."
- 留下余味: 用一句有力的话结束,让读者回味无穷。
词汇与短语
高级词汇:
- Adolescence / Youth: 青春期
- Maturity: 成熟
- Independence: 独立
- Resilience / Tenacity: 韧性 / 坚韧不拔
- Responsibility: 责任
- Wisdom: 智慧
- Epiphany: 顿悟;恍然大悟
- Overcome: 克服
- Embrace: 拥抱
- Nurture: 培育
实用短语:
- All grown up: 长大了
- Come of age: 成年;成熟
- A rite of passage: 成长仪式;必经之路
- An eye-opening experience: 令人大开眼界的经历
- A steep learning curve: 陡峭的学习曲线(形容学东西很难)
- Turn over a new leaf: 翻开新的一页;改过自新
- From the bottom of my heart: 从心底里
- Every cloud has a silver lining: 黑暗中的一线光明;否极泰来
范文赏析
The Journey Within**
Growing up is often painted as a straightforward path from childhood to adulthood, marked by birthdays and milestones. However, my own journey of maturation has been less about the numbers and more about an internal transformation, a quiet realization that dawned upon me one ordinary afternoon.
It all started with a broken vase. My mother's favorite blue vase, a gift from her own mother, lay shattered on the kitchen floor. In a moment of panic, my first instinct was to hide the pieces, to pretend it never happened. But as I stood amidst the porcelain shards, I saw the reflection of my own terrified face in a large fragment. That was the moment I grew up. I knew I couldn't run from my mistakes.
With a trembling heart, I gathered the pieces and confessed everything to my mother. I braced myself for anger, for disappointment. Instead, she knelt down, took my hands, and said, "Thank you for telling me the truth. That takes more courage than anything." Her words didn't absolve me of the accident, but they absolved me of the fear. I learned that maturity isn't about being perfect; it's about owning your imperfections and facing the consequences with honesty.
This lesson was further solidified when I faced academic failure the following year. I had always been a top student, but a particularly difficult subject left me struggling. My initial reaction was to give up, to label myself as "not smart enough." However, the memory of the vase and my mother's words echoed in my mind. I decided to confront my weakness head-on. I stayed up late, asked for help, and practiced relentlessly. It was a grueling process, but when I finally saw my grades improve, the satisfaction was immense. I had learned that resilience is forged in the fire of adversity, not in the comfort of success.
Today, I am no longer the child who hides from mistakes or fears failure. I understand that growing up is an ongoing journey, a continuous process of learning, falling, and getting back up. It is about developing the strength to be honest, the courage to face challenges, and the wisdom to know that every experience, good or bad, is a stepping stone on the path to becoming a better version of myself. The journey within has just begun, and I am ready to embrace every step.
